What is the Category A Exam Card?
The Category A exam card is a credential that allows individuals to lawfully ride a motorbike with an engine capacity of more than 125cc, as well as any motorbike with or without a sidecar. This category ensures that riders have gone through strict training and assessment to deal with effective two-wheelers successfully.

The examination process is divided into two main parts: the theoretical exam and the practical exam. Below is a breakdown of each segment.
1. Theoretical Exam
The theoretical exam evaluates a candidate's understanding of roadway rules, safety procedures, and motorcycle operation. This exam normally involves multiple-choice questions. The candidates are permitted to take the theoretical exam in various languages, making it available for non-Polish speakers.
Period: Approximately 30 minutesPassing Score: A minimum rating of 68% is required to pass.2. Practical Exam
As soon as candidates pass the theoretical exam, they can set up the useful portion. This section takes location on a closed track and on public roads.
Closed Track: Candidates should demonstrate basic abilities such as slalom, braking, and maneuvering.Roadway Test: Riders are examined on their ability to securely browse real road conditions, including traffic management and road security.
Both segments of the exam are created to make sure that prospects can operate bikes properly.
